New-Gen Hyundai Tucson To Be Revealed On July 13 In India

Hyundai Motors has recently launched the Venue facelift in India and now the Korean carmaker has announced to bring the fourth-generation Tucson to our shores. The brand will unveil the new-gen SUV on 13th July 2022. Once launched, it will go up against the Jeep Compass, Volkswagen Tiguan, and Citroen C5 Aircross.

Globally revealed in September 2022, the new-gen Hyundai Tucson debuts Hyundai’s latest parametric design philosophy, which is actually a transition of the brand’s Sensuous Sportiness design language. That said, it now features more angular and sportier design elements. However, the key highlight of the new Tucson is its hidden-type daytime running lights (DRLs) integrated into the grille. 

Inside, the SUV will feature a wraparound dashboard with the faux AC vents that looks similar to Audi cars. There’s also a waterfall-like center that houses a large touchscreen display. The other notable features of the SUV include a hoodless digital instrument cluster, a premium Bose sound system, ambient lighting, a sunroof, digital key, electric parking brakes with auto-hold, blindspot view monitor, blind-spot collision warning, lane keep assist, lane following assist, and highway driving assist, etc.

Globally, the 2022 Hyundai Tucson comes with multiple powertrain options, including a 1.6-liter turbo-petrol with a plug-in hybrid system. However, its India-bound version is likely to be offered with 2.0-litre diesel and petrol options only. 

Expect Hyundai to price the new Tucson from around Rs 23 lakh (ex-showroom).
